Director of Marketing & Growth

Sydney
Marketing /
Permanent - Full Time /
Hybrid
MyPass Global is on a mission to empower safe, agile & connected communities.

Our workforce onboarding and compliance management software is centred around a digital Skills Passport, designed to help organisations reduce their risk and cost of operations. Our vision is to become the trusted industry ‘source of truth’ for organisations and people. We don't limit ourselves to a single sector or location; rather, we strive to establish a global standard.

Our company values set the standard for the behaviours and mindset we expect from every “MyPasser”. Our values include:

BRING OUT THE BEST
We connect and empower people to build a safer future. We strive to create a positive and enduring impact, no matter how small.

CHALLENGE THE NORM
We pursue innovation by practising curiosity and always asking ‘why’. We challenge assumptions by seeking opportunities for growth and improvement.

TREAT PEOPLE WELL
We treat our customers, employees and partners as equals. We foster meaningful relationships through trust, compassion and respect. 

WALK THE WALK
We are accountable for our goals, actions and collective vision. We work with integrity and are true to our word, fostering a culture of open communication.

Position Purpose Statement:

The key purpose of this role is to lead our marketing efforts and drive the growth of our product within its designated target markets in Australia, New Zealand and the Americas. This role is responsible for developing and executing marketing strategies that drive brand awareness, engage our target audience and support the growth of our product portfolio.

Key Responsibilities:

    • Strategy Development
    • Market Research and Analysis
    • Product Positioning
    • Brand Management
    • Growth and Demand Generation
    • Channel Selection and Strategy
    • Sales Enablement
    • Public Relations
    • Analytics and Reporting
    • Team Leadership and Collaboration
    • Budget Management

Key Requirements:

    • 10+ years of SaaS marketing experience, with a proven record of success.
    • Demonstrated multi-channel marketing prowess, leveraging various platforms and channels to increase engagement.
    • Comprehensive understanding of the customer journey from end to end. Ability to identify touchpoints along the journey and implement strategies to reinforce the value proposition at each stage, enhancing customer satisfaction and loyalty.
    • Strong analytical skills with a focus on leveraging data and metrics to inform marketing strategies. Ability to design and conduct experiments, establish clear objectives, select appropriate channels, and analyse outcomes to drive continuous improvement.
    • Strategic mindset with a willingness to experiment and innovate. Experience developing long-term marketing strategies aligned with organisational goals, while remaining agile and adaptable to emerging trends.
    • Familiarity with the Winning by Design framework or similar methodologies for optimising sales and marketing alignment. Ability to integrate this framework into marketing strategies to drive recurring impact and sustainable growth.
    • Experience working with a wide variety of internal and external stakeholders to build trust and confidence in the brand. Ability to understand key buying personas and drivers, demonstrating the return on investment for utilising the MyPass product.
    • Excellent communication, negotiation, and interpersonal skills. Ability to build rapport and influence key stakeholders. Strong leadership and team-building skills, inspiring and motivating the marketing team to achieve outstanding results.
Information Security Accountabilities

Management:
- Determine and allocate the resources required to maintain and continuously improve the ISMS 
- Ensure information Security requirements are communicated and understood across all levels of the business
- Ensure business activities support the security of information
- Promote the continuous improvement of information security
- Ensure changes to the ISMS are effectively communicated to the business and stakeholders

Senior Leaders:
- Ensure direct reports receive instructions that adequately describe the responsibilities for information security related to their job role
- Ensure direct reports receive training to maintain appropriate information security skills and knowledge required for their job role
- Ensure direct reports demonstrate the information security skills and knowledge required for their job role
- Ensure induction and training focus on the most relevant information security aspects for each job role

Employees:
- Understand own contribution to the effectiveness of the ISMS
- Understand own responsibilities within the ISMS (e.g. Acceptable of Use Assets Policy, Information Security Policy)
- Understand the consequences of non-compliance with the requirements of the ISMS
- Understand information security guidelines related to own job role